Output e101ba2cfeb14bd244a7b47a3a8334daf07db752fcb146fc8193086dfabfed79:0

value
19385529
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1a27381c239669de9ab56c10948a14ac907f9145 OP_EQUAL
address
345JUXZSAyofosfqG4WcxqwgQa8eVU1yqf
transaction
e101ba2cfeb14bd244a7b47a3a8334daf07db752fcb146fc8193086dfabfed79
spent
true